On Saturday March 28, 2020, Laurence Boccolini also used her Instagram account not to sing as she has already done, but to give her news in a short video. Traits drawn, pale face, the 56-year-old host looks tired. It’s not because of the coronavirus. And to explain: "I had two complicated days, because you know, I have polyarthritis and she doesn't care about confinement, covid, everything! Osteoarthritis flares happen when you don't expect them. And it's been two days that I have very very very pain."Since her return from South Africa, Laurence Boccolini is no longer allowed to take anti-inflammatory drugs and the daily Doliprane with which she"sails"struggles to stem the pain.

Laurence Boccolini nevertheless wished to reassure her fans. She will push the song again as soon as she gets back into shape. "I promise, tomorrow, I cross my fingers, it will get better " Go fingers, toes, and legs, we cross everything!
